Julia Lezhneva

Soprano (Russia)

International media have described the 23-year old Russian soprano Julia Lezhneva as possessing the voice of ‘angelic beauty’.

Julia earned an honours degree in vocal studies and a piano diploma from the Moscow State Tchaikovsky Conservatory Academic Music College as well as completing the post graduate course at the Cardiff International Academy of Voice under the guidance of Dennis O’Neill. The Kiri Te Kanawa Foundation (UK) supported further study at the Guildhall of Music & Drama studying under Yvonne Kenny where she gained a MMus degree with distinction.

In January 2010 Julia made her debut at the Saltzburg  Mozartwoche Festival performing the soprano second part in Mozart’s Great Mass with March Minkowski. In April 2010 she participated in the memorial concert for late Polish president Lech Kaczynski, singing the soprano part of Mozart’s Requiem at the Main Square of Krakow. She caused a sensation in London at the 2010 Classical Brit Awards at the Royal Albert Hall at the invitation of Dame Kiri Te Kanawa sharing the gala stage with Angela Gheorghiu, Rolando Villazon and Bryn Terfel.
